Burni Telong Mountain

Burni Telong Mountain free photo

Burni Telong mountain is a stratovolcano in the Bener Meriah district, Aceh province, Indonesia.


These Beautiful Yellow Flowers Arabica Coffee Flowers and Leaves

Similar Photos

Same Category

Legs in the sand
Pictures of a guy walking away
Using smartphone relaxing in hammock
Handsome man relaxing in a hammock
Hijab girl pointing direction with the two hand